France | 1990 | Éric Rohmer

In the first of Éric Rohmer’s film cycle “Tales of the Four Seasons,” a young high school teacher, Jeanne, is invited to crash at the home of a piano student, Natasha, because Natasha’s dad spends many nights away with his young girlfriend Eve (whom Natasha despises). Jeanne accepts the invitation but soon suspects that she is being set up by Natasha to replace Eve in her father’s life. A quintessential Rohmeresque account of romantic intrigue, ambiguous motivations, and ambivalent behavior. New restoration! Cleveland revival premiere. 108 min.
